Industrial gold plating is a metal finishing technique that involves the deposition of a thin layer of gold on the surface of a different metal. This provides enhanced conductivity, shielding of parts against corrosion, and a clean premium finish for products. In industries such as electronics, medical products, aerospace, and luxury products, this process is employed for long-lasting performance.

Why is gold plating used in industries?
Gold does not tarnish, rust, or react with chemicals. For this reason, it is widely used for delicate parts of metals in various industries.
Below are some of the key advantages:
- Excellent electrical conductivity
- Good protection against corrosion.
- Longer product lifespan
- A smooth and clean surface finish.
- Low maintenance requirements
- Better heat resistance
Gold plating also helps to inhibit wear of small machine parts. This is particularly relevant in sectors where any error can impact the system as a whole.

Where is industrial gold plating commonly used?
Many industries use industrial gold plating to enhance the functionality and value of their products.
- Electronics Industry
Connectors, switches, and circuit boards are common uses of gold plating. The ability of gold to carry the electrical signals with ease allows devices to perform better.Furthermore, plated electronic parts will not deteriorate when exposed to humidity.
- Medical Equipment
Medical instruments require hygienic and corrosion-free surfaces. Gold plating keeps the surface clean and minimizes surface damage over time.
- Automotive and Aerospace Parts
Some parts of cars and planes are exposed to extreme temperatures. Pressure, moisture, and friction can be better resisted by gold-coated parts.

How does the gold plating process work?
The process might seem easy once it’s done, but it demands the right expertise and surface preparation.
Step 1: Surface Cleaning
Oil, dust, or rust is carefully removed from the metal surface. If not cleaned properly, the gold layer may not adhere to the wood.
Step 2: Pre-Treatment
Often a nickel or copper undercoat is applied prior to the gold plating. This helps to enhance bonding strength.
Step 3: Electroplating
The metal is immersed in a solution of gold. Coating of gold particles with electric current ensures even coating.
Step 4: Final Inspection
Experts check plating thickness, finish, and durability after plating.
